Seasoning Lovers Beware: Imitation Louisiana Cooking Technically true advertising considering the recipes used, but the food tastes as though it's either cooked by people who have not had actual food in Louisiana, or they've maybe adjusted the recipes to accommodate what they perceive as a can't take spice WNY audience? Ordered the Red Beans and Rice, Gumbo and Cornbread. The sausage is the star of the show because it's where all of the flavor is, but you only get a few pieces of it. Once it's gone you're left with barely seasoned red beans that don't have any sauce/gravy that you're accustomed to with this recipe, and the rice can't carry that. The gumbo was bland as well. We could absolutely eat it but none of the typical spices were used, or they were used in severe moderation. I think I may have had a higher estimation of this food if I hadn't traveled to New Orleans last year and had a week of Red beans and rice and gumbo all around the city. If you love food that is well seasoned, this is not it. Or maybe order extra sausage so you can have spice with every bite. I am assuming they are just buying the sausage and cooking it, whatever brand it is, is amazing.
